Here’s my take on this...

Tesla “sedans” could easily become the best-selling sedan on the market in 5-10 years, give or take.

How?

Well, it’s all about the ICE sedans. ICE sedans are not selling as hot as the did 3-10 years ago.

HOWEVER!!!!!!

The sedan ICE cars are being replaced by the “new” preferred vehicles, those being the SUVs and trucks. People are trading in their sedans and not buying other sedans; they’re buying SUVs and trucks.

So, it turns out that, sedans are slowly but surely losing sales, and in FACT, Ford has indicated that they may stop manufacturing and selling sedans. Sedans are taking a hit throughout the automobile industry.

With that kind of scenario, the number of sedan sales in the entire industry, is going down.

So, it turns out that, Tesla outsold 2 or 3 “known” sedans in the last quarter (or two). So, even if Tesla’s sales remain the same, and the other sedans continue losing favor with the consumers, Tesla will, BY DEFAULT, become the best-selling sedan on the market.

HOWEVER...

Overall, EV sedans continue lagging badly to the overall sedan market.

And, when compared to overall sales of sedans and SUVs and trucks, the numbers for Tesla continue to look miserable.

It’s very easy to overtake a market which is ceasing to exist, and the same reason that is seeing the sales of sedans going down, will eventually see EV sedans disappearing too.
